Brief Summary

This is a prospective, randomized, open-label, parallel-controlled clinical trial to evaluate the efficacy and safety of targeted IL-17A inhibition with secukinumab on cardiovascular and renal endpoints in 100 patients with cardiorenal metabolic syndrome and atherosclerotic cardiovascular disease (ASCVD). Eligible subjects will be randomized 1:1 to receive either secukinumab 75 mg subcutaneous injection every 4 weeks for a total of 12 weeks plus standard guideline-directed medical therapy, or standard medical therapy alone. The primary endpoint is the time to first occurrence of 3-point major adverse cardiovascular events (MACE, including cardiovascular death, non-fatal myocardial infarction, or non-fatal stroke) over a 2-year follow-up period. Key indicators include estimated glomerular filtration rate (eGFR) and urine albumin-to-creatinine ratio (UACR) for renal outcome assessment.

Eligibility Criteria

Age18 Years+
Sexall
Healthy VolunteersNo
Age GroupsAdult (18-64), Older Adult (65+)

You may qualify if:

  • Age ≥ 18 years at screening.
  • Meet at least one metabolic abnormality:
  • Body mass index ≥ 23 kg/m²;
  • Waist circumference ≥ 80 cm (female) or ≥ 90 cm (male);
  • Fasting glucose 100-124 mg/dL (5.6-6.9 mmol/L) or glycated hemoglobin (HbA1c) 5.7-6.4%;
  • Serum triglycerides ≥ 3.51 mmol/L;
  • Documented hypertension, metabolic syndrome, or diabetes mellitus.
  • Meet at least one diagnostic criterion for chronic kidney disease:
  • eGFR ≥15 and \<60 mL/min/1.73 m² (Chronic Kidney Disease Epidemiology Collaboration \[CKD-EPI\] creatinine equation);
  • UACR ≥ 200 mg/g with eGFR ≥ 60 mL/min/1.73 m² and documented albuminuria.
  • Have documented atherosclerotic cardiovascular disease (at least one):
  • Coronary heart disease: history of myocardial infarction, prior coronary revascularization, or ≥50% major epicardial coronary artery stenosis confirmed by cardiac catheterization or coronary coronary computed tomography angiography (CTA);
  • Cerebrovascular disease: prior atherosclerotic stroke, prior carotid revascularization, or ≥50% carotid artery stenosis confirmed by imaging;
  • Symptomatic peripheral artery disease.
  • Able and willing to provide written informed consent.

You may not qualify if:

  • Clinical evidence or suspected active infection judged by investigators.
  • History of myocardial infarction, stroke, transient ischemic attack, or hospitalization for unstable angina within 60 days prior to randomization.
  • Planned coronary, carotid, or peripheral artery revascularization at randomization.
  • Major cardiac surgery, non-cardiac major surgery, or major endoscopy within 60 days before randomization, or planned major surgery during the study period.
  • Current use of systemic immunosuppressive agents (glucocorticoids, small-molecule immunosuppressants, biologic DMARDs, anti-tumor drugs).
  • Long-term intermittent hemodialysis or peritoneal dialysis.
  • History or confirmed evidence of active tuberculosis.
  • History of inflammatory bowel disease.
  • Active malignancy or carcinoma in situ within the past 5 years.
  • Uncontrolled hypertension (systolic blood pressure \>180 mmHg or diastolic blood pressure \>110 mmHg).
  • Chronic heart failure classified as New York Heart Association (NYHA) Class IV.
  • History of bone marrow or solid organ transplantation, or planned organ transplantation during the study.
  • Known or suspected allergy to secukinumab or related excipients.
  • Pregnant, lactating females, or females of childbearing potential without adequate effective contraception.
  • Absolute neutrophil count \<2 ×10⁹/L or platelet count \<120 ×10⁹/L, or alanine aminotransferase (ALT) / aspartate aminotransferase (AST) \>2.5 × upper limit of normal.
